Boise State Broncos vs. BYU Cougars Preview
As mentioned, the Cougars will be looking to exact revenge in this game as the Broncos have won three straight in the series. BYU is looking for its first win against the Broncos after losing 7-6 in 2012 in Boise. They get the
Broncos when they are dealing with some changes.
The Broncos limp into this game after losing starting quarterback Joe Southwick to a season-ending ankle injury. Grant Hedrick will be starting his first college game of his career and that could equate to some three-and-outs and that could be bad news for a Broncos defense that has some lapses at times during games. This bend-don?t-break defense will be more likely to break if they spend long amounts of time on the field.
When it comes to offensive numbers both teams seem equal. BYU is also No. 14 in total offense with 503 yards per game, while Boise State is No. 18 with 494.4. However the Cougars defense has the edge in plenty of categories to include player personnel.
BYU?s defense has eight players with 30 or more tackles in 2013, led by Uani ?Unga?s 69. That defense will ultimately be the difference in this game.
Boise State Broncos vs. BYU Cougars Trends
The latest college football trends in this game favor the home team. The Broncos are 3-7 against the spread (ATS) when playing a team with a winning record, 2-6 ATS in their last 8 games following a win and 1-4 ATS in their last five games after allowing less than 20 points in their previous game. The Cougars are 11-1 ATS in their last 12 against the Mountain West Conference, 5-1 ATS in their last 6 Friday games and 8-6 ATS in their last 24 games after allowing less than 100 yards rushing in their previous game.
